HANK WILLIAMS JR. TO HEADLINE 5TH ANNUAL NRA COUNTRY JAM
Grammy, ACM, CMA and Emmy winning country legend HANK WILLIAMS JR. and groundbreaking country star COLT FORD will light up lower Broadway in Nashville, Tennessee on Friday, April 10 for the FIFTH ANNUAL NRA COUNTRY JAM, presented by Bushnell with Folds of Honor. The concert, free and open to the public, will rock the streets of Music City and is sure to be a great night for visitors and locals alike. Kris Kristofferson, Lady Antebellum & Jason Isbell to perform on Skyville Live!
On Tuesday, April 7, 2015, Skyville Live will present a legendary night of music featuring live performances from music icon and Songwriters Hall of Fame inductee Kris Kristofferson, seven time Grammy-winning trio Lady Antebellum and award-winning acclaimed singer/songwriter Jason Isbell. The show will be streamed exclusively online via SkyvilleLive.com at 8:00p ET/7:00p CT.

Singer/Songwriter Katie Ohh in Studio with Jay DeMarcus, Signs with WME, Red Couch Entertainment
It was an unlikely path that led big-voiced singer/songwriter Katie Ohh into the studio with Rascal Flatts’ Jay DeMarcus. At a young age, the Ohio native fell in love with singing and by her teens had logged numerous appearances at clubs, fairs, festivals, and the granddaddy of outdoor country music festivals, Jamboree In the Hills. After graduating from nursing school at age 19, Katie moved to Los Angeles to develop her songwriting, sing demos, and play the occasional local show.
Make-A-Wish ‘Stars For Wishes’ – Jan. 17
Hosted by TV personality Melissa Rycroft, Make-A-Wish®
Middle Tennessee’s third annual “Stars for Wishes” will be held on Saturday, Jan. 17, 2015 at Gaylord Opryland Hotel. The star-studded evening will include performances by Journey’s Jonathan Cain and country star Gary Allan.
